Daniel Rivero, a resident of Athens, Texas, tragically lost his life in a single-vehicle crash early Thursday morning, March 26, 2026. The crash occurred on FM 317, west of FM 1803, at approximately 2:06 a.m. The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) is actively investigating the incident.
According to the preliminary investigation by DPS Troopers, Rivero was driving a Chevrolet pickup west on FM 317 when he approached a left-hand curve at an unsafe speed. As a result, Rivero lost control of the vehicle, drove off the road, and crashed into a tree. Despite efforts to save him, Rivero was pronounced dead at the scene of the crash.
Rivero’s passenger, 19-year-old Jayden Mirana of Murchison, was injured in the crash and was transported to an Athens hospital for medical treatment. Authorities have not yet disclosed the extent of Mirana’s injuries.
The DPS is continuing its investigation into the cause of the crash, and early reports suggest that unsafe speed may have been a contributing factor. Further details will be provided as the investigation progresses.
